ABSTRACT

Imagine that you have been invited to a meeting by an organisation with which you are unfamiliar. You know the time and place but you don’t know the topic or any of the other participants. Nor do you know who is responsible for the running of the meeting but you do know that it is very important and could change your life. There is no time to drink coffee and chat to others before the meeting to try to see if they know anything about the purpose of the meeting; you simply go into the meeting room and take a seat, one of 12 arranged in a circle with no table or anything else obstructing the space in between. There is nowhere to put any computer, mobile phone or writing pad except on the floor under your chair and the clear instructions that came with the invitation stated that all communication devices must be switched off for the duration of the meeting.
